#0d37fe hex color

In a RGB color space, hex #0d37fe is composed of 5.1% red, 21.6%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 78.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 229.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 52.4%. #0d37fe color hex could be obtained by blending #1a6eff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

#0d37fe color description : Vivid blue.

The hexadecimal color #0d37fe has RGB values of R:13, G:55,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.78,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 866302.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00020c is the darkest color, while #f7f9ff is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d808e is the less saturated color, while #0d37fe is the most saturated one.
